#87701e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#87701e is composed of 52.9% red, 43.9%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17% magenta, 77.8%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 46.9 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 32.4%. #87701e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e03c with #0f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#87701e color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
#87701e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#87701e has RGB values of R:135, G:112,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.78,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8876062.

Shades and Tints of #87701e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070501 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#87701e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545351 is the less saturated color, while #a07e05 is the most saturated one.
